Micron Technology (NASDAQ: MU) declined approximately 5.24% on May 15, 2026, as investors weighed concerns about the sustainability of memory chip demand and pricing in the current market cycle.

  • Shares fell over 5% during the May 15 session, underperforming the broader market.
  • Concerns centered on memory chip demand trends, particularly for DRAM and NAND products.
  • Questions arose about whether AI-driven demand can sustain elevated pricing for memory chips.
  • Micron is considered a bellwether for the semiconductor and memory chip industry.
  • Cautious sentiment weighed on near-term earnings visibility for the company.

Investors and analysts continue to monitor Micron's positioning within the competitive memory chip landscape as macroeconomic and sector-specific pressures evolve.
